All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025King Edward Street area has the 3rd highest crime rate of 32 local areas in Normanton , and the 62nd highest crime rate of 1,130 local areas in Wakefield .
Crime levels at this postcode are much higher than in the adjoining streets, suggesting that most neighbouring areas are relatively safer than this one.
The overall crime rate in the area around King Edward Street (WF6 2AZ) in the last 12 months was 374.6 per 1,000 residents and was 256.2% higher than the Normanton average (105.1 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 67 offences recorded. The least common crime was Possession of weapons with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-46.2%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 85 (≈ 150.2 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-13.3%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-39.4%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around King Edward Street (WF6 2AZ),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Cheapside, where police recorded 69 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Market Place (33 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
